Madmike90 Posted May 13, 2022 Share Posted May 13, 2022 I was listening to Bears All Access today where they spoke with Ian Cunningham and he made the point that they are very tied to scheme in their evaluations so I would expect some bigger, taller deep ball threats and some bigger, thicker guys to run those slants and crossing routes... Taller Deep Threats... Quentin Johnston...6-3" 213lbs...TCU Cedric Tillman...6-3" 215lbs...Tennessee Dontay Demus...6-3" 215lbs...Maryland AT Perry...6-5" 208lbs...Wake Forest Keytaon Thompson...6-3" 218lbs...Virginia Bru McCoy...6-3" 220lbs...Tennessee Thicker Slant Runners... Rakim Jarrett...5-11" 190lbs...Maryland Xavier Hutchinson...6-3" 210lbs...Iowa State Chris Autman-Bell...6-1" 215lbs...Minnesota Jonathan Mingo...6-1" 225lbs...Ole Miss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
